In this episode, we will hear about an 11-year old non-verbal autistic boy who has a birthday to remember, work place cardiac arrest (Do you know where you AED Machine is?), and how officers helped a stranded heart transplant patient travel across state lines.Special Awareness: Learn how the Law Enforcement Community brings tremendous joy to the underprivileged children of the communities they serve with Shop with a Cop. This amazing program started 20 years ago in East Dundee, Illinois, and has spread throughout the country.
